Hybrid or not? Definitions aside, what really matters is GM wisely leveraged its next-generation Two Mode propulsion technology to give Volt greater overall efficiency.

Leave it to the Volt to cause the telephones at SAE International to ring almost nonstop. Since the car's media launch in early October, reporters have been looking for answers as they try to apply a standard technical description to the Volt's cleverly engineered powertrain.

GM has called it an “E-REV” (extended-range electric vehicle) ever since the concept was unveiled in January 2007. Over the course of the next 40 months, simply mentioning the word “hybrid” around any of Volt's senior development team members netted plenty of discourse as to why their baby is a new breed of propulsion system. Indeed, AEI's first story covering the original show car described Volt as a series-type plug-in hybrid, drawing fire from two ranking executives on the program.
